Description Bavarian Bugger 2014-04-23 20:51:59 UTC
Description of problem:
 clicked on the mail-notification icon (right mouse button )
remark:
the area where the messages should be readable is dark, close to black.
Nearly never readable.

Version-Release number of selected component:
mail-notification-5.4-75.git.eab5c13.fc20

Additional info:
reporter:       libreport-2.2.1
backtrace_rating: 4
cmdline:        /usr/bin/mail-notification --display-properties
crash_function: _gtk_style_context_queue_invalidate
executable:     /usr/bin/mail-notification
kernel:         3.13.10-200.fc20.i686+PAE
runlevel:       N 5
type:           CCpp
uid:            1000

Truncated backtrace:
Thread no. 1 (10 frames)
 #0 _gtk_style_context_queue_invalidate at gtkstylecontext.c:3363
 #1 _gtk_widget_invalidate_style_context at gtkwidget.c:15472
 #2 reset_style_recurse at gtkwidget.c:9383
 #3 gtk_box_forall at gtkbox.c:2096
 #4 gtk_container_forall at gtkcontainer.c:2127
 #5 reset_style_recurse at gtkwidget.c:9386
 #6 gtk_window_forall at gtkwindow.c:7622
 #7 gtk_container_forall at gtkcontainer.c:2127
 #8 reset_style_recurse at gtkwidget.c:9386
 #9 gtk_widget_reset_style at gtkwidget.c:9407
